Questions & Answers

What companies run services between Mitcham Eastfields, England and Guildford Spectrum, England?

You can take a train from Mitcham Eastfields to Guildford Spectrum via Epsom and London Road (Guildford) in around 1h 43m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Eastfields Road to Guildford Spectrum via Raynes Park, Fairfield Bus Station, Cromwell Road Bus Station, and Avonmore Avenue in around 3h 18m.
